About The Role
We are seeking a highly skilled Azure Data Engineer to join a well-established, international organization committed to sustainability and environmental solutions. This role offers an exciting opportunity to work remotely within the UK, supporting a global leader in chemical cleaning and waste management services.
The successful candidate will be instrumental in designing, developing, and optimizing scalable data platforms within Microsoft Azure, aligning with the company's strategic data initiatives. You will work closely with the Business Intelligence and Data teams to create robust data pipelines, facilitate data integration, and enable advanced analytics and reporting capabilities.
The ideal candidate is a hands-on data professional with a passion for solving complex data challenges. You will thrive in a fast-paced environment, continuously seeking improvements and innovative solutions to enhance data quality, performance, and reliability. This position provides a unique chance to work with modern cloud technologies and contribute to impactful projects that support sustainable business practices globally.

Qualifications
The ideal candidate will possess proven experience as a Data Engineer, particularly within cloud-based environments such as Azure. Strong technical expertise in:
- Azure Data Factory
- Azure Data Lake
- Azure Synapse Analytics
is essential. Candidates should demonstrate a solid understanding of ETL processes, data integration, and pipeline development, along with advanced SQL skills. Proficiency in Python or PySpark is required for data processing tasks. Exposure to Power BI or similar reporting tools is advantageous, providing a well-rounded skill set for data visualization and insights delivery.
A degree in Computer Science, Data Science, or a related field is preferred, along with relevant certifications in Azure or data engineering.
Responsibilities
- Design, develop, and maintain scalable data pipelines utilizing Azure Data Factory and Python, to enable efficient data ingestion, transformation, and loading processes.
- Create and manage data solutions using Azure Data Lake, Synapse Analytics, and other Azure data services to support business requirements.
- Assist in the integration and migration of critical data sources, ensuring seamless data flow across systems.
- Write, optimize, and maintain complex SQL queries to facilitate efficient data transformation, processing, and reporting.
- Monitor data platform performance, troubleshoot issues, and implement improvements to enhance data quality, reliability, and system performance.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to understand data needs and translate them into scalable technical solutions.
- Document data workflows, pipelines, and processes to ensure maintainability and knowledge sharing within the team.
